Why Transmission Fluid Matters

At the heart of your car's drivetrain, the transmission system is a complex network of gears, clutches, and components that work in harmony to transfer power from the engine to the wheels. For this intricate system to function flawlessly, it relies heavily on transmission fluid. This specialised fluid serves multiple critical roles, acting as a lubricant, a coolant, and a cleaning agent all rolled into one.

Firstly, as a lubricant, it ensures that all the myriad moving parts within the transmission glide smoothly against each other, minimising friction and preventing premature wear and tear. Without adequate lubrication, metal-on-metal contact would quickly lead to catastrophic damage. Secondly, transmission fluid plays a vital role in cooling the system. The constant motion and friction within the transmission generate significant heat, and the fluid helps to dissipate this heat, preventing overheating which can severely compromise the transmission's lifespan and performance. Thirdly, it acts as a cleansing agent, picking up tiny metallic particles and other debris generated by normal wear. These contaminants are then carried to the transmission filter, preventing harmful build-up and corrosion that could otherwise impede proper function. Insufficient fluid levels or degraded fluid quality can lead to a host of problems, including rough shifting, excessive heat generation, and even complete transmission failure, often resulting in incredibly costly repairs.

Understanding a Transmission Fluid Change

A transmission fluid change is often considered the standard, routine maintenance procedure for this vital system. It’s a straightforward process that primarily involves replacing the old, depleted fluid with fresh, new fluid. Think of it as an oil change for your transmission.

What is a Transmission Fluid Change?

The process typically begins with draining the old transmission fluid from the transmission pan, located at the bottom of the transmission casing. Once the pan is removed, the transmission filter, which traps contaminants, is also replaced. After the new filter is installed and the pan reattached (often with a new gasket), fresh, manufacturer-specified transmission fluid is added through the fill port until the correct level is reached. This procedure usually replaces about 30-40% of the total fluid in the system, as a significant portion often remains within components like the torque converter and cooler lines. For most vehicles, a transmission fluid change is recommended every 60,000 miles, though this can vary depending on the manufacturer's guidelines and driving conditions.

The Benefits of Regular Transmission Fluid Changes

Opting for regular transmission fluid changes offers several compelling advantages that contribute significantly to your vehicle's performance and the longevity of its transmission:

  • Enhanced Lubrication: Fresh fluid ensures that the gears, bearings, and other moving parts within the transmission are properly lubricated. This dramatically reduces friction, wear, and heat build-up, preserving the integrity of these critical components.
  • Improved Shift Performance: Clean, new fluid allows the transmission to engage and disengage gears more smoothly and precisely. This translates into a more comfortable driving experience, reducing harsh shifts, delays, or jerking motions, making your drive feel more responsive.
  • Optimal Temperature Control: Old, degraded fluid loses its ability to effectively dissipate heat. By replacing it, you help maintain the transmission's operating temperature within optimal ranges, preventing overheating, which is a leading cause of transmission failure.
  • Prolonged Transmission Life: Regular fluid changes are a proactive measure that significantly extends the overall life of your transmission. By keeping the system clean, cool, and well-lubricated, you mitigate the risk of premature wear and the need for expensive repairs down the line. It's an investment in your car's future.

Key Considerations About Transmission Fluid Changes

While a transmission fluid change is undoubtedly beneficial, it's important to acknowledge its limitations and factors that might influence your decision:

  • Incomplete Contaminant Removal: As mentioned, a standard fluid change only replaces a portion of the total fluid. This means that some old fluid and any contaminants suspended within it will remain in the torque converter, cooler lines, and other internal components. It's not a complete system cleanse.
  • Cost and Time: Although generally less expensive than a full flush, a fluid change still requires both time and a certain level of mechanical expertise to perform correctly. It's not a 'DIY' task for everyone.
  • Minor Benefit for Severely Aged Vehicles: For very old vehicles that have neglected regular transmission fluid changes, a single fluid change might not drastically improve performance if the transmission has already sustained significant wear or accumulated substantial sludge. In such cases, a more aggressive approach might be considered, though with caution.

Delving into a Transmission Fluid Flush

A transmission fluid flush is a more intensive and thorough procedure designed to completely purge the old fluid and any accumulated contaminants from the entire transmission system. It goes beyond merely draining the pan.

What is a Transmission Fluid Flush?

During a transmission fluid flush, specialised equipment is connected to the transmission's cooler lines. This machine circulates new transmission fluid under pressure through the entire system, pushing out virtually all of the old fluid, along with any suspended debris, sludge, and varnish build-up. The process effectively cleans out the torque converter, cooler lines, and all internal passages. As with a change, the transmission filter is typically replaced as part of this service. A full flush replaces nearly 100% of the old fluid, providing a truly fresh start for your transmission. This comprehensive service is generally recommended less frequently than a fluid change, typically every 75,000 to 100,000 miles, or as advised by your vehicle's manufacturer.

The Advantages of a Transmission Fluid Flush

While a fluid change offers many benefits, a full transmission flush provides additional advantages, making it a compelling option for some drivers:

  • Complete Removal of Old Fluid: This is the primary and most significant benefit. Unlike a partial change, a flush ensures that almost all of the old, degraded fluid and the contaminants it carries are completely removed from the entire system. This provides the cleanest possible environment for your transmission.
  • Superior Performance Improvement: With all old fluid and debris gone, the transmission can operate with maximum efficiency. This often translates to noticeably smoother, crisper shifts, better fuel economy, and overall enhanced vehicle performance, as the system isn't fighting against sludge or reduced lubrication.
  • Extended Lifespan of Transmission Components: By thoroughly removing abrasive particles, varnish, and sludge, a flush prevents these harmful substances from causing wear and tear on delicate internal components. This comprehensive cleaning can significantly extend the lifespan of your transmission and drastically reduce the risk of costly future repairs.

Important Considerations About Transmission Fluid Flushes

Despite its comprehensive benefits, a transmission fluid flush also comes with its own set of considerations and potential drawbacks:

  • Higher Cost: A flush is invariably more expensive than a fluid change. This is due to the specialised equipment required, the greater volume of new fluid used, and the additional labour involved in performing the more extensive procedure.
  • Possible Risks for Older Vehicles: For very old vehicles, especially those with a history of neglected transmission maintenance, a flush carries a small but significant risk. The powerful flow of new fluid can dislodge large pieces of built-up sludge or debris that have settled in the transmission over time. If these dislodged particles then become lodged in critical passages or valves, it can lead to new transmission problems or even failure. This risk is generally lower for vehicles that have received consistent maintenance.

Deciding What's Right for Your Vehicle

The ultimate decision between a transmission fluid change and a full flush hinges on several factors specific to your car's age, mileage, maintenance history, and current condition. There's no universal answer, and what's right for one vehicle may not be ideal for another.

Regular Maintenance vs. Problem Solving

If you have been diligent with your vehicle's maintenance, consistently adhering to the manufacturer's recommended service intervals for transmission fluid changes (typically every 60,000 miles) and haven't noticed any performance issues, then a standard fluid change should generally suffice. It provides the necessary fresh lubrication and protection for a well-maintained system.

However, if you've recently acquired a used vehicle with an unknown service history, or if you've noticed symptoms such as delayed shifting, slipping gears, harsh engagement, or unusual noises from your transmission, then a more thorough transmission fluid flush might be the better choice. In these scenarios, there's a higher likelihood of accumulated sludge and debris that a simple drain and refill won't adequately address. A flush can often resolve these issues by completely cleaning out the system, provided the problems aren't indicative of more severe mechanical failure.

It is always crucial to consult your vehicle's owner's manual for specific recommendations from the manufacturer. They provide the definitive guidelines for your particular make and model. Furthermore, seeking advice from a trusted, qualified technician is invaluable. They can assess your vehicle's condition, check the fluid quality, and provide a professional recommendation tailored to your car's specific needs and history.

The 'Sealed' Transmission Myth

Many newer vehicle models come equipped with what manufacturers refer to as 'sealed' transmissions, often implying that the fluid is 'lifetime' and never needs changing. This can be misleading. While these transmissions may not have a dipstick for easy fluid checks and are designed to be less maintenance-intensive under normal driving conditions, the fluid still degrades over time and mileage. 'Lifetime' often refers to the expected lifetime of the original warranty, not the car itself. If you drive under severe conditions (towing, heavy loads, extreme temperatures, frequent stop-and-go traffic) or begin to experience transmission issues, even a sealed transmission may require fluid service. In such cases, it's imperative to consult a dealership or a specialist garage, as servicing these units requires specific tools and procedures.

How Often Should Transmission Fluid Be Serviced?

Determining the correct service interval for your transmission fluid is crucial for its longevity and performance. The best source of information is always your vehicle's owner's manual, as recommendations can vary significantly between manufacturers and models.

Manufacturer Guidelines are Key

Always adhere to the manufacturer's recommendations outlined in your vehicle's owner's manual. Some vehicles may suggest fluid changes every 60,000 miles, while others with 'lifetime' fluid might suggest longer intervals or even no routine changes unless problems arise. Ignoring these guidelines can void warranties and lead to premature wear.

Factors That Influence Service Intervals

While the owner's manual provides a baseline, certain driving conditions can necessitate shorter transmission fluid change intervals:

  • Towing or Hauling: Regularly towing heavy loads puts immense strain on the transmission, generating more heat and accelerating fluid degradation.
  • Frequent Exposure to Severe Weather Conditions: Driving in extreme heat or cold, or in dusty environments, can also impact fluid life.
  • Stop-and-Go Traffic: Urban driving with frequent stopping and starting creates more heat and wear than consistent motorway driving.
  • At the First Sign of Transmission Problems: If you notice symptoms like gear slippage, grinding noises during shifts, delayed engagement, or excessive vibration, it's a strong indicator that your transmission fluid may be degraded or that there's an underlying issue requiring immediate attention, regardless of mileage.

Manual vs. Automatic Transmissions

Generally, manual transmissions tend to require less frequent fluid changes compared to automatic transmissions. This is because manual transmissions use a simpler gear oil (similar to engine oil but designed for gears) and do not generate as much heat as the more complex automatic transmissions with their torque converters and hydraulic systems. Again, your owner's manual will provide precise recommendations for your specific transmission type.

Checking Your Transmission Fluid

Regularly checking your transmission fluid can provide early warnings of potential issues. However, the procedure varies, especially with modern sealed systems.

Step-by-Step Guide (for vehicles with a dipstick)

For vehicles equipped with a transmission dipstick (similar to an engine oil dipstick), you can typically check the fluid yourself:

  1. Park on a Level Surface: Ensure your car is parked on flat ground to get an accurate reading.
  2. Warm the Engine: For most automatic transmissions, the fluid needs to be at operating temperature for an accurate reading. Start the engine and let it run for a few minutes, or take a short drive.
  3. Locate the Dipstick: Under the bonnet, identify the transmission dipstick. It's usually brightly coloured (often red or yellow) and located towards the back of the engine bay, distinct from the engine oil dipstick.
  4. Check the Fluid: With the engine running (and often in neutral or park, as per your manual), pull out the dipstick. Wipe it clean with a lint-free cloth. Reinsert it fully, then pull it out again to check the fluid level against the 'cold' and 'hot' markings.

What the Colour Tells You

The colour and smell of your transmission fluid can be telling indicators of its health:

  • Healthy Fluid: Typically appears pinkish-red, clean, and translucent. It should have a slightly sweet or oily smell, not burnt. This indicates the fluid is clean and effectively lubricating and cooling the components.
  • Degraded Fluid: If the fluid appears dark brown or black, or has a distinct burnt smell, it's a strong sign of contamination, degradation, or overheating. This indicates an urgent need for a fluid change or a professional inspection. Dark fluid with metal particles suggests significant wear.

Sealed Transmissions Revisited

As mentioned, many newer vehicles feature sealed transmission systems without a dipstick. These systems are designed to monitor and adjust fluid levels internally. If you own such a vehicle and suspect a transmission problem (e.g., strange noises, shifting issues), do not attempt to open or check the fluid yourself. It requires specialised tools and knowledge. Always consult a qualified auto technician at your local garage or dealership for diagnosis and service.

Frequently Asked Questions About Transmission Fluid

Q1: Can a transmission fluid flush damage my transmission?

A: For well-maintained transmissions, a flush is generally safe and beneficial. However, for older vehicles with very high mileage and a history of neglected maintenance, there's a small risk that the powerful flushing action could dislodge large pieces of sludge or debris. If these particles then get stuck in critical passages, it can cause problems. It's crucial to have a professional assess your vehicle's condition before deciding on a flush.

Q2: How do I know if my transmission fluid needs to be changed?

A: Besides adhering to your vehicle's service schedule, look out for symptoms such as difficulty shifting gears, delayed engagement, a burning smell, grinding noises, or a noticeable drop in acceleration. Visually inspecting the fluid for a dark, murky colour or a burnt smell (if your car has a dipstick) also indicates it's time for service.

Q3: Is 'lifetime' transmission fluid truly lifetime?

A: In most practical terms, no. While manufacturers might label it as 'lifetime,' this often refers to the expected life of the original warranty, not the entire lifespan of the vehicle. All fluids degrade over time and mileage, especially under severe driving conditions. It's wise to have 'lifetime' fluid inspected by a professional periodically, particularly after high mileage (e.g., 100,000 miles or more).

Q4: Can I mix different types of transmission fluid?

A: Absolutely not. Using the wrong type of transmission fluid or mixing different types can cause serious damage to your transmission. Always refer to your vehicle's owner's manual to ensure you use the exact fluid specified by the manufacturer. Transmission fluids are highly engineered for specific systems.

Q5: How much does a transmission fluid service cost?

A: A transmission fluid change (drain and fill) is typically less expensive, ranging from £100 to £250, depending on the vehicle and garage. A full transmission fluid flush is more costly, often between £200 and £500, due to the specialised equipment and larger volume of fluid required. These are estimates, and prices can vary greatly.
